数据库定义语句用什么标点
-
数据库定义语句使用的是分号(;)作为标点符号。
在大多数数据库管理系统中,每个SQL语句以分号作为结尾。分号的作用是告诉数据库管理系统一条SQL语句的结束,以便它可以执行该语句并处理下一个语句。
在编写数据库定义语句时,可以使用分号将多个语句组合在一起,形成一个批处理。这样可以一次性执行多个语句,提高效率。例如:
CREATE TABLE Customers (
CustomerID INT PRIMARY KEY,
CustomerName VARCHAR(50)
);CREATE TABLE Orders (
OrderID INT PRIMARY KEY,
CustomerID INT,
OrderDate DATE,
FOREIGN KEY (CustomerID) REFERENCES Customers(CustomerID)
);在上面的例子中,第一个语句创建了一个名为Customers的表,包含CustomerID和CustomerName两个列。第二个语句创建了一个名为Orders的表,包含OrderID、CustomerID和OrderDate三个列。还定义了一个外键约束,将Orders表中的CustomerID列与Customers表中的CustomerID列关联起来。
需要注意的是,在某些数据库管理系统中,分号可能不是必需的,特别是在只有一个语句的情况下。但是为了保持一致性和可读性,建议在每个语句的末尾使用分号。
总而言之,数据库定义语句使用分号作为标点符号,以表示语句的结束。这有助于数据库管理系统正确解析和执行SQL语句。
1年前 -
在数据库中,定义语句通常使用分号(;)作为标点符号。每个定义语句都以分号结尾,以标示语句的结束。这样做可以帮助数据库系统正确解析和执行每个语句,避免出现语法错误。
除了分号,还有其他标点符号在数据库定义语句中也起到重要的作用,例如:
-
逗号(,):逗号在定义表和列时使用,用于分隔不同的列或表。例如,在创建表时,每个列的定义之间使用逗号分隔。
-
括号(()):括号在定义表和列时使用,用于包围列的数据类型、长度、约束等信息。例如,在创建表时,每个列的定义都放在括号中。
-
引号(''或""):引号在定义字符串时使用,用于包围字符串的值。例如,在插入数据时,字符串值需要放在引号中。
-
等号(=):等号在定义表和列时使用,用于给表或列指定名称。例如,在创建表时,使用等号将表名与表的定义分隔开。
-
方括号([]):方括号在某些数据库中用于引用对象的名称,特别是当对象名称中包含空格、特殊字符或关键字时。例如,在引用包含空格的列名时,可以使用方括号将列名括起来。
这些标点符号在数据库定义语句中起到重要的作用,能够帮助数据库系统正确解析和执行语句,确保数据库的结构和数据的完整性。
1年前 -
-
在数据库中,定义语句通常使用关键字和标点符号来进行语法的规定和约束。下面是一些常见的数据库定义语句中使用的标点符号:
-
分号(;):分号用于表示一个SQL语句的结束,多个SQL语句可以用分号分隔开。
-
逗号(,):逗号用于分隔多个列名或多个表名。
-
括号(()):括号用于分组和表示优先级,如在创建表时,可以使用括号将列名和数据类型进行分组。
-
引号('或"):引号用于表示字符类型的值或字符串,通常用于插入数据或进行条件查询时。
-
点号(.):点号用于表示引用表名或列名时的分隔符,如"表名.列名"。
-
等号(=):等号用于表示赋值或比较操作,如在更新数据时可以使用等号来赋值给某个列。
-
冒号(:):冒号用于表示参数的占位符,在一些数据库系统中用于预编译SQL语句。
-
加号(+):加号用于表示数值类型的加法运算。
-
减号(-):减号用于表示数值类型的减法运算。
-
星号(*):星号用于表示通配符或乘法运算符。
以上是一些常见的数据库定义语句中使用的标点符号,不同的数据库系统可能会有一些细微的差异,但大体上是相似的。在编写数据库定义语句时,需要遵守相应的语法规则和使用正确的标点符号,以保证语句的正确性和可读性。
1年前 -